In this article we will take a closer look at the three kinds of used auto dealers of decent used cars at low prices.
Police and Government Seized Cars and Bank Repo Cars
An increasing number of repossessed and seized cars just so happen to be late model, low-mileage vehicles or even brand new ones. This trend is expected to continue to grow in near future which means more bargains for the car buyers.
Vehicle Brokers
Car brokers are used auto dealers that purchase their cars at dealer-only auctions and have a small markup which make them much cheaper than traditional dealerships. But the greatest benefit is that they do all the work for you.
Cars Bought Directly From the Owner
If you are among those people who are blessed with negotiating skills this is definitely something you should take a closer look at. Especially today when we have a global financial crises that are causing a high percentage of car owners to sell their cars in a hurry and where the time factor is often more important than the price. If you have the necessary skills to take advantage of this fact, you can get a price most people only dream of.
You will find plenty of cars for sale online as well as in your local newspaper. If you go online check out online used auto dealers like Cars.com and Autotrader.com. In your local newspaper, check out the classified section.

Tips On Buying Cheap Used Cars
Purchasing cheap used cars that at the same time have decent qualities can be hard somtimes, especially when you don't have the necessary knowledge and lacks a listing of things to look for. This article will give you a couple of tips.
1 Be Rational not Emotional
When it comes to purchasing cars most of us think with our hearts and not with our brains; and this is true for cheap used cars as well. Every marketer ar and car dealer knows that most people purchase decision is emotionally motivated whether the buyer will admit it or not. In most cases they are even not aware of their real motives. Let the car be inspected by an independent vehicle inspection company and base you purchase decision first and foremost on their report.
2 Keep Notice Of and Check Out Information From the Car's Registration Document
Check the previous owner and contact this to get the vehicle's history confirmed. Match owner change dates with the result of an independent inspection. Are there discrepancies? Check service history to do a bit of digging, for example dates and mileages. Does the vehicles service history lack something?
Purchasing cheap used cars that have a decent condition as well require a little detective work, and makes the whole searching process a lot more interesting.
